Alert: ReportForge sort-stability regression detected. The Glimmerstat builder is producing non-deterministic row ordering when users sort on columns containing duplicate keys, because the fallback comparator was removed in the latest deploy. Downstream exports may differ between runs, which breaks snapshot diffing for scheduled reports. Mitigation: pin affected tenants to the previous renderer version via the Tidemark flag. If pinning fails, contact the reports platform lead.

pager mailbox: holius@nelvrogrid.internal

Hi Oren,

Handover for the Kiosklight watchdog. Overnight it triggered three restarts on the lobby units; logs show the heartbeat file wasn't being written after the storage mount briefly went read-only. I've adjusted the watchdog grace period to 90 seconds and filed a ticket on the mount flapping. No evidence of tampering — all restarts trace to the mount event. For follow-up questions during the review, use the contact below.

alerts address for kafof-bagag: kasael@olvarqdyn.corp

Visitors to the Calloway Wing first-aid room must always be accompanied by a member of staff, and team assistants should record the visit in the welfare log kept at the Ostrander reception desk. Visitors may not remain in the room unaccompanied, even briefly, and any use of supplies must be noted for restocking. Outside staffed hours, the room is locked and the keypad must be used by the escorting assistant. The current door-pass code is shown below.

staff pass of tahop-bawif = bdg-LTM-4

# Service Accounts: String Extraction

The `extract-i18n` script pulls translatable strings from all Bramblewick repos and pushes them to the Glossa service. It runs under the `i18n-extractor` service account. Do not run it under your personal account; Glossa rate-limits individual users aggressively. The account has write access to the staging catalog only. Set the token in your shell before invoking the script. The current staging token is below.

API key for kahap-kafog: zpat15_6qzxZ7YR8aDwjmp